- The distance between Elmira, Ny, Usa and Keszthely, Hungary is approximately 7,018 km or 4,361 mi.
- To reach Elmira, Ny in this distance one would set out from Keszthely bearing 304°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Elmira, Ny bearing 230° or SW .
- Elmira, Ny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Keszthely has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 2.4 °C (4.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4 °C (7.2°F) more in Elmira, Ny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 154.3 mm (6.1 in) more which is equivalent to 154.3 l/m² (3.79 US gal/ft²) or 1,543,000 l/ha (164,957 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.5° higher in Elmira, Ny than in Keszthely.
